Overview

Canrock Ventures is a venture capital firm founded in 2010 and based in Hicksville, New York. The firm focuses on early-stage investments, particularly in the software sector, and operates an incubation model at its headquarters. Since its inception, Canrock Ventures has made approximately 40 investments, primarily targeting Canadian companies. However, the firm has not engaged in new investments since 2017, indicating a potential shift towards managing its existing portfolio.

The firm operates from an 11,000 square foot office in Hicksville, New York, which serves as the hub for its incubation activities. Canrock Ventures has built a reputation for its hands-on approach, providing resources and mentorship to help startups refine their products and business models. The firm’s notable milestones include its focus on enhancing human capital services through software innovations.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are Canrock Ventures' investment criteria?

Canrock Ventures focuses exclusively on early-stage software companies, explicitly excluding biotech, manufacturing, and service sectors. The firm seeks innovative software solutions that demonstrate potential for growth and scalability.

What makes Canrock Ventures different from other VC firms?

The firm operates an incubation model, providing hands-on support and resources directly from its headquarters. This approach allows for close collaboration with portfolio companies, helping them refine their products and navigate early growth challenges.

What is the geographic scope of Canrock Ventures' investments?

Canrock Ventures primarily invests in Canadian companies, with a secondary focus on the United States. This geographic emphasis allows the firm to leverage local market insights and networks.

What is the fund size and check size for investments?

Specific details regarding fund size and check sizes are not publicly disclosed. However, Canrock Ventures typically invests at the seed, Series A, Series B, and Series C stages.

What kind of post-investment involvement does Canrock Ventures have?

The firm maintains a hands-on approach with its portfolio companies, providing mentorship, strategic guidance, and resources to support their growth. This involvement is a key aspect of its incubation model.
